I will say this: I don't think it's as easy as saying "I am considering working in dialysis". I don't want to put down any sector or specialty or whatever, but it's different than "getting my feet wet in MS right after graduation" or "working an LTC just until I can find something else". (Again, I am not trying to offend anyone!I respect everyone's right and reason for working where they work.) I am just trying to convey that dialysis isn't something you just pass through, like a rotation on a floor. It is a career choice. At least, it ends up being one. You love it and you want to do nothing else, or you run for the hills screaming.

Having said that, if you love it, awesome! I think my nurses get real satisfaction out of the job they do every day.
